How much does a health information technician make?

Medical Records and Health Information Technicians How much you can make: On average, HIM professionals in these careers earn $48,270 per year ($23.21 per hour). The top 10 percent of health information technicians earn more than $73,370, according to 2020 BLS data.

Which is better RHIA or RHIT?

An RHIA typically serves management roles that are higher in the organization; they are responsible for making decisions regarding budgets and data analysis, for example. An RHIT works more directly with coding and data input. They are not responsible for the higher-level decision making of an RHIA.

Is RHIT phased out?

AHIMA plans to transition the current RHIT credential to various specialty certifications over a multi-year, multi-phased approach with a phase-out of the RHIT as we know it by 2027.

Are RHIT in demand?

The demand for RHITs is increasing due to advances in technology and the widespread use of electronic health records. RHITs are found in hospitals, office-based physician practices, nursing homes, home health agencies, legal and insurance firms, and health product vendors.

What can I do with a RHIT degree?

Common RHIT job titles include:

  • Clinical coder.
  • Clinical auditor.
  • Health information technician.
  • Healthcare data analyst.
  • Cancer registrar.
  • Quality improvement specialist.
  • Clinical data collection and reporting specialist.

Where does a registered health information technician ( RHIT ) work?

Registered health information technicians (RHIT) must be accredited with the American Health Information Management Association. These technicians usually work in an office environment within a hospital, though this work is also performed in private practice, nursing homes, and public health agencies.
